Why These Are the Top BMW Repair Auto Repair Shops in Harpers Ferry

The BMW repair market in and around Harpers Ferry, WV, is characterized by a reliance on high-quality independent specialists located in nearby larger towns like Winchester, VA, and Kearneysville/Martinsburg, WV. There are no dealerships or specialists physically located within the Harpers Ferry town limits itself. The competition level is moderate, with a handful of reputable shops dominating the niche market for German auto repair. Customers benefit from this competition, which keeps pricing more reasonable than dealerships while generally maintaining high service quality. Typical pricing is 15-30% lower than a BMW dealership, with labor rates generally ranging from $120-$150 per hour. The overall average quality of BMW-specific service in the region is good to excellent, provided owners use one of the dedicated specialists rather than a general-purpose mechanic.

What are the most common BMW repair issues you see in the Harpers Ferry area due to local driving conditions?

The hilly terrain and seasonal temperature extremes in Harpers Ferry and the surrounding Appalachian region can accelerate wear on certain BMW components. We commonly address issues with suspension components (like control arms and struts), cooling system vulnerabilities, and battery strain due to the climate. Winter road treatments also make undercarriage corrosion a more frequent concern here.

When should I seek service for my BMW's warning lights around Harpers Ferry?

You should seek immediate diagnostic service if any red warning lights (like oil pressure or engine temperature) appear, especially before tackling steep grades on Route 340 or SR 230. For yellow caution lights, schedule a prompt inspection; delaying can lead to more costly repairs, and local shops can often diagnose the issue quickly before it strands you in a more remote area.

What should I look for when choosing a quality BMW repair shop in the Harpers Ferry area?

Look for a shop with BMW-specific diagnostic tools (like ISTA) and technicians certified in European automotive service. Check for strong community reputation, testimonials from other BMW owners, and membership in associations like BMW CCA. A quality local shop will transparently discuss repair options and understand the wear patterns from our specific road and weather conditions.

Are there any local considerations for BMW maintenance specific to Jefferson County?

Yes, the combination of humid summers, salty winters, and dusty back roads necessitates more frequent attention to certain items. We recommend more frequent cabin air filter changes due to pollen and dust, vigilant brake inspections due to hilly stops, and thorough seasonal undercarriage washes to combat corrosion from road treatments used on local highways and Harpers Ferry's historic streets.
